Abstract

Official abstract text for this publication.

Provided is a chip antenna (1), including: an antenna pattern (3); and a base body (2), which has a hexahedral shape, the antenna pattern (3) including: an antenna part (31), which is held on an upper surface of the base body (2); and a plurality of terminal parts (32), which are held on a lower surface of the base body (2), each of the plurality of terminal parts (32) being soldered to a circuit board (10), in which the antenna pattern (13) further includes a band-shaped protruding part (34), which extends in a long-side direction of the antenna part (31), and is embedded in the base body (2), and the band-shaped protruding part (34) is provided at least along a range of each of two long sides of the antenna part (31) excluding a range in which the plurality of terminal parts (32) are arranged.

First claim

Opening claim text (preview).

The invention claimed is: 1. A chip antenna, comprising: an antenna pattern formed through bending a conductive plate into a three-dimensional shape; and a base body, which is formed through injection molding a resin with the antenna pattern being inserted, and has a hexahedral shape holding the antenna pattern on a surface thereof, the antenna pattern comprising: an antenna part, which is located on an upper surface of the base body, and has a substantially rectangular shape in which two long sides are arranged along a longitudinal direction of the base body; a plurality of terminal parts, which are located on a lower surface of the base body, and are arranged along the two long sides of the antenna part, each of the plurality of terminal parts being soldered to a circuit board; and a band-shaped protruding part, which extends in a long-side direction of the antenna part, and is embedded in the base body, the band-shaped protruding part being provided at least along a range of each of the two long sides of the antenna part excluding a range in which the plurality of terminal parts are arranged, wherein the base body has a through hole, which is formed at a location immediately below the antenna part, extends in a thickness direction of the antenna part, and is opened to the upper surface of the base body and a surface of the base body opposite to the upper surface of the base body, the through hole having an inner wall surface, which is a molded surface formed using a mold of the base body. 2. The chip antenna according to claim 1 , wherein the band-shaped protruding part is further provided between the two long sides of the antenna part. 3. The chip antenna according to claim 1 , wherein the band-shaped protruding part forms an angle that is set to an obtuse angle with respect to the antenna part. 4. The chip antenna according to claim 1 , wherein a part of the antenna pattern at least at a contact surface with the base body has a surface roughness Ra of 1.6 or more. 5. The chip antenna according to claim 1 , wherein the base body is formed through injection molding a resin having a permittivity of 4 or more. 6. The chip antenna according to claim 1 , wherein the base body has an opening at least in the lower surface, and the opening is defined by a pair of side walls provided upright along two long sides of a rectangular plate-shaped top wall which is substantially parallel to the circuit board, and a pair of end walls provided upright along two short sides of the top wall. 7. The chip antenna according to claim 1 , wherein the base body has a solid hexahedral shape.
